2023-09-02 18:20:13 -07:00
|
|
|
all : \
|
2023-09-02 18:39:04 -07:00
|
|
|
../sprites/gretchencounter/kgcmb0.png \
|
|
|
|
../sprites/gretchencounter/kgcma0.png \
|
|
|
|
../sprites/gretchencounter/kgcmc0.png \
|
|
|
|
../sprites/gretchencounter/kgcna0.png \
|
|
|
|
../sprites/gretchencounter/kgcnb0.png \
|
|
|
|
../sprites/gretchencounter/bright_kgcma0.png \
|
|
|
|
../sprites/gretchencounter/bright_kgcmb0.png \
|
2023-09-02 18:20:13 -07:00
|
|
|
../sounds/kirigretchencounter_click.ogg \
|
|
|
|
../sounds/kirigretchencounter_blip.ogg \
|
|
|
|
../sounds/kirigretchencounter_onoff.ogg \
|
2023-09-02 18:39:04 -07:00
|
|
|
../sprites/gretchencounter/kgcpa0.png \
|
|
|
|
../sprites/gretchencounter/kgcpb0.png \
|
|
|
|
../sprites/gretchencounter/bright_kgcpa0.png \
|
|
|
|
../sprites/gretchencounter/bright_kgcpb0.png \
|
|
|
|
../sprites/gretchencounter/bright_kgcmc0.png
|
2023-09-02 18:20:13 -07:00
|
|
|
|
|
|
|
# Base frames
|
2023-09-02 18:39:04 -07:00
|
|
|
../sprites/gretchencounter/kgcma0.png : gretchencounter_weaponsprite.aseprite
|
2023-09-02 18:20:13 -07:00
|
|
|
aseprite $^ \
|
|
|
|
-b \
|
|
|
|
--ignore-layer "brightmap" \
|
|
|
|
--frame-range 0,0 --save-as $@
|
|
|
|
|
2023-09-02 18:39:04 -07:00
|
|
|
../sprites/gretchencounter/kgcmb0.png : gretchencounter_weaponsprite.aseprite
|
2023-09-02 18:20:13 -07:00
|
|
|
aseprite $^ \
|
|
|
|
-b \
|
|
|
|
--ignore-layer "brightmap" \
|
|
|
|
--frame-range 1,1 --save-as $@
|
|
|
|
|
2023-09-02 18:39:04 -07:00
|
|
|
../sprites/gretchencounter/kgcmc0.png : gretchencounter_weaponsprite.aseprite
|
2023-09-02 18:20:13 -07:00
|
|
|
aseprite $^ \
|
|
|
|
-b \
|
|
|
|
--ignore-layer "brightmap" \
|
|
|
|
--frame-range 2,2 --save-as $@
|
|
|
|
|
|
|
|
# Brightmaps
|
2023-09-02 18:39:04 -07:00
|
|
|
../sprites/gretchencounter/bright_kgcma0.png : gretchencounter_weaponsprite.aseprite
|
2023-09-02 18:20:13 -07:00
|
|
|
aseprite $^ \
|
|
|
|
-b \
|
|
|
|
--layer "brightmap" \
|
|
|
|
--frame-range 0,0 --save-as $@
|
|
|
|
|
2023-09-02 18:39:04 -07:00
|
|
|
../sprites/gretchencounter/bright_kgcmb0.png : gretchencounter_weaponsprite.aseprite
|
2023-09-02 18:20:13 -07:00
|
|
|
aseprite $^ \
|
|
|
|
-b \
|
|
|
|
--layer "brightmap" \
|
|
|
|
--frame-range 1,1 --save-as $@
|
|
|
|
|
2023-09-02 18:39:04 -07:00
|
|
|
../sprites/gretchencounter/bright_kgcmc0.png : gretchencounter_weaponsprite.aseprite
|
2023-09-02 18:20:13 -07:00
|
|
|
aseprite $^ \
|
|
|
|
-b \
|
|
|
|
--layer "brightmap" \
|
|
|
|
--frame-range 2,2 --save-as $@
|
|
|
|
|
|
|
|
# Needle
|
2023-09-02 18:39:04 -07:00
|
|
|
../sprites/gretchencounter/kgcna0.png : gretchencounter_weaponsprite.aseprite
|
2023-09-02 18:20:13 -07:00
|
|
|
aseprite $^ \
|
|
|
|
-b \
|
|
|
|
--layer "needle" \
|
|
|
|
--frame-range 0,0 --save-as $@
|
|
|
|
|
2023-09-02 18:39:04 -07:00
|
|
|
../sprites/gretchencounter/kgcnb0.png : gretchencounter_weaponsprite.aseprite
|
2023-09-02 18:20:13 -07:00
|
|
|
aseprite $^ \
|
|
|
|
-b \
|
|
|
|
--layer "needle" \
|
|
|
|
--frame-range 1,1 --save-as $@
|
|
|
|
|
|
|
|
# Pickup sprite
|
2023-09-02 18:39:04 -07:00
|
|
|
../sprites/gretchencounter/kgcpa0.png : gretchencounter_pickupsprite.aseprite
|
2023-09-02 18:20:13 -07:00
|
|
|
aseprite $^ \
|
|
|
|
-b \
|
|
|
|
--ignore-layer "brightmap" \
|
|
|
|
--frame-range 0,0 --save-as $@
|
|
|
|
|
2023-09-02 18:39:04 -07:00
|
|
|
../sprites/gretchencounter/kgcpb0.png : gretchencounter_pickupsprite.aseprite
|
2023-09-02 18:20:13 -07:00
|
|
|
aseprite $^ \
|
|
|
|
-b \
|
|
|
|
--ignore-layer "brightmap" \
|
|
|
|
--frame-range 1,1 --save-as $@
|
|
|
|
|
2023-09-02 18:39:04 -07:00
|
|
|
../sprites/gretchencounter/bright_kgcpa0.png : gretchencounter_pickupsprite.aseprite
|
2023-09-02 18:20:13 -07:00
|
|
|
aseprite $^ \
|
|
|
|
-b \
|
|
|
|
--layer "brightmap" \
|
|
|
|
--frame-range 0,0 --save-as $@
|
|
|
|
|
2023-09-02 18:39:04 -07:00
|
|
|
../sprites/gretchencounter/bright_kgcpb0.png : gretchencounter_pickupsprite.aseprite
|
2023-09-02 18:20:13 -07:00
|
|
|
aseprite $^ \
|
|
|
|
-b \
|
|
|
|
--layer "brightmap" \
|
|
|
|
--frame-range 1,1 --save-as $@
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
# Sounds
|
|
|
|
../sounds/kirigretchencounter_click.ogg : kirigretchencounter_click.wav
|
|
|
|
ffmpeg -i $^ "-filter:a" "volume=1.0" $@
|
|
|
|
|
|
|
|
../sounds/kirigretchencounter_blip.ogg : kirigretchencounter_blip.wav
|
|
|
|
ffmpeg -i $^ "-filter:a" "volume=1.0" $@
|
|
|
|
|
|
|
|
../sounds/kirigretchencounter_onoff.ogg : on_off_switch.wav
|
|
|
|
ffmpeg -i $^ "-filter:a" "volume=1.0" $@
|